Preview: Chelsea Handler at The Pageant

Posted: May 28, 2019 at 10:52 am   /   Concerts, Interesting, Live Theater, Local, Television

Comedian Chelsea Handler will bring her “Life Will Be the Death of Me” Sit-Down Comedy show to The Pageant on Friday, July 12. The show will begin at 8 p.m. Tickets go on sale Friday at 10 a.m. For more information visit www.thepageant.com.
